設定 MySQL x64 伺服器以與卡巴斯基安全管理中心 14 一起使用

如果您將 MySQL DBMS 用於 Kaspersky Security Center,請啟用對 InnoDB 與 MEMORY 儲存以及 UTF-8 與 UCS-2 編碼的支援。

my.ini 檔案的建議設定

要設定 my.ini 檔案:

  1. 在文字編輯器中開啟 my.ini 檔案。
  2. 將以下行新增到 my.ini 檔案的 [mysqld] 部分:

    sort_buffer_size=10M

    join_buffer_size=20M

    tmp_table_size=600M

    max_heap_table_size=600M

    key_buffer_size=200M

    innodb_buffer_pool_size=實際值必須不得少於預期 KAV 資料庫大小的 80%

    innodb_thread_concurrency=20

    innodb_flush_log_at_trx_commit=0 (多數情況下,伺服器會使用小型交易))

    innodb_lock_wait_timeout=300

    max_allowed_packet=32M

    max_connections=151

    max_prepared_stmt_count=12800

    table_open_cache=60000

    table_open_cache_instances=4

    table_definition_cache=60000

    請注意,在 innodb_buffer_pool_size 值中指定的記憶體在伺服器啟動時予以分配。如果資料庫大小小於指定的緩衝區大小,則只分配所需的記憶體。所分配記憶體的實際大小約比指定的緩衝大小大 10%。請參閱 MySQL 文件以取得詳細資訊。

    建議使用參數值 innodb_flush_log_at_trx_commit = 0,因為值「1」或「2」會對 MySQL 的執行速度產生負面影響。確保innodb_file_per_table參數設定為1

頁頂